Calculation Logic

The Bart Calculator uses official BART fare tables and schedules to compute:

  1. Fare: Based on distance between stations and fare category.
  2. Travel Time: Based on average train schedules and stop times.
  3. Distance: Calculated from station-to-station track miles.

Formula for total fare (simplified):Total Fare=Fare per Passenger×Number of Passengers\text{Total Fare} = \text{Fare per Passenger} \times \text{Number of Passengers}Total Fare=Fare per Passenger×Number of Passengers

Travel time is derived from BART schedules considering average stop durations.
